c34ef5db6558ab564fb450ecb048a03a38290c0c528d5d6a29bdd16fb50587f7

1543919 (260520 blocks ago)

⏴ Block 1543918 (a633ddfd...b53) | Block 1543920 ⏵ | Latest block ⏭

Metadata

3/19/24, 12:00 AM UTC (361d 20:01:01 ago) 19.4 113B (0B block + 113B txs) Pulse 💓 16.5

Transactions (0)

Show raw details